Process
From realistic scenarios to stronger security response.
- 01
Set the objective
Choose the technical skill, operational procedure, or leadership decision the session needs to strengthen.
- 02
Build the scenario
Use the team’s stack, roles, threat model, and constraints to create realistic events and decision points.
- 03
Run the session
Facilitate hands-on training or an exercise while capturing decisions, assumptions, and control gaps.
- 04
Debrief and improve
Turn observations into owned actions, updated procedures, and focused follow-up work.

Do you use our real systems and our real playbooks?
For a built session, yes, wherever the scenario allows it. An exercise run on a generic company teaches generic lessons. We work from your architecture, your procedures, and your threat model, and we run the session against the playbook you would actually reach for.
Who should be in the room?
Whoever would be in the room during the real event. For a key ceremony rehearsal that means the signers and approvers; for an incident exercise it means engineering, operations, and whoever can authorize a decision under pressure. Mixed-function sessions surface more than single-team ones.
What do we need to prepare beforehand?
Access to the architecture, the relevant procedures, and a short conversation about what you want the session to strengthen. If a playbook does not exist yet, that is useful information rather than a blocker, and the session can be shaped to produce a first one.
What do we get afterwards?
The scenario design, the observations captured during the session including where decisions stalled or controls behaved unexpectedly, and follow-up actions with owners. Where the exercise exposed gaps in a procedure, you get improved playbook material to fold back in.
